Hierarchy For Package net.minecraft.client.texture
Class Hierarchy
- java.lang.Object
- net.minecraft.client.texture.AbstractTexture (implements java.lang.AutoCloseable)
- net.minecraft.client.texture.NativeImageBackedTexture (implements net.minecraft.client.texture.DynamicTexture)
 - net.minecraft.client.texture.ResourceTexture
- net.minecraft.client.texture.AsyncTexture
 - net.minecraft.client.texture.PlayerSkinTexture
 
 - net.minecraft.client.texture.SpriteAtlasTexture (implements net.minecraft.client.texture.DynamicTexture, net.minecraft.client.texture.TextureTickListener)
 
 - org.lwjgl.system.Callback (implements org.lwjgl.system.NativeResource, org.lwjgl.system.Pointer)
- org.lwjgl.stb.STBIWriteCallback (implements org.lwjgl.stb.STBIWriteCallbackI)
- net.minecraft.client.texture.NativeImage.WriteCallback
 
 
 - org.lwjgl.stb.STBIWriteCallback (implements org.lwjgl.stb.STBIWriteCallbackI)
 - net.minecraft.client.texture.MipmapHelper
 - net.minecraft.client.texture.MissingSprite
 - net.minecraft.client.texture.NativeImage (implements java.lang.AutoCloseable)
 - net.minecraft.client.texture.PlayerSkinProvider
 - net.minecraft.client.texture.ResourceTexture.TextureData (implements java.io.Closeable)
 - net.minecraft.client.texture.Sprite
 - net.minecraft.client.texture.SpriteAtlasHolder (implements java.lang.AutoCloseable, net.minecraft.resource.ResourceReloader)
- net.minecraft.client.texture.PaintingManager
 - net.minecraft.client.texture.StatusEffectSpriteManager
 
 - net.minecraft.client.texture.SpriteContents (implements java.lang.AutoCloseable, net.minecraft.client.texture.TextureStitcher.Stitchable)
 - net.minecraft.client.texture.SpriteContents.Animation
 - net.minecraft.client.texture.SpriteContents.AnimationFrame
 - net.minecraft.client.texture.SpriteContents.AnimatorImpl (implements net.minecraft.client.texture.Animator)
 - net.minecraft.client.texture.SpriteContents.Interpolation (implements java.lang.AutoCloseable)
 - net.minecraft.client.texture.SpriteLoader
 - net.minecraft.client.texture.TextureManager (implements java.lang.AutoCloseable, net.minecraft.resource.ResourceReloader, net.minecraft.client.texture.TextureTickListener)
 - net.minecraft.client.texture.TextureStitcher<T>
 - net.minecraft.client.texture.TextureStitcher.Slot<T>
 - java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- java.lang.RuntimeException
- net.minecraft.client.texture.TextureStitcherCannotFitException
 
 
 - java.lang.RuntimeException
 
 - java.lang.Exception
 
 - net.minecraft.client.texture.AbstractTexture (implements java.lang.AutoCloseable)
 
Interface Hierarchy
- java.lang.AutoCloseable
- net.minecraft.client.texture.Animator
 - net.minecraft.client.texture.Sprite.TickableAnimation
 
 - net.minecraft.client.texture.DynamicTexture
 - net.minecraft.client.texture.PlayerSkinProvider.SkinTextureAvailableCallback
 - net.minecraft.client.texture.TextureStitcher.SpriteConsumer<T>
 - net.minecraft.client.texture.TextureStitcher.Stitchable
 - net.minecraft.client.texture.TextureTickListener
 
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- net.minecraft.client.texture.NativeImage.Format
 - net.minecraft.client.texture.NativeImage.InternalFormat
 
 
 - java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
 
Record Class Hierarchy
- java.lang.Object
- java.lang.Record
- net.minecraft.client.texture.SpriteDimensions
 - net.minecraft.client.texture.SpriteLoader.StitchResult
 - net.minecraft.client.texture.TextureStitcher.Holder<T>
 
 
 - java.lang.Record